How We Restore Concrete Water Damage in Clive, IA
We understand that every minute counts with concrete water damage. That’s why we respond quickly and start the restoration process as soon as possible. Our team uses advanced equipment, such as desiccant dehumidifiers and truck-mounted extractors, to thoroughly dry and extract water from your concrete surface.
Step 1: Emergency Response
We’ll arrive at your property within 60 minutes of your call and assess the damage. Our team will take immediate action to prevent further damage and ensure your safety.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use truck-mounted extractors to remove standing water from your concrete surface. Our goal is to reduce damage and prevent further moisture from entering the affected area.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We’ll use desiccant d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air and speed up the drying process. Our team will continuously monitor the drying process to ensure it’s completed efficiently and effectively.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ize your concrete surface to remove any remaining moisture and prevent bacterial growth. Our goal is to leave your property in a safe and healthy condition.
Step 5: Restoration and Finishing
We’ll restore your concrete surface to its original condition, including repairing any cracks or damage. Our team will work tirelessly to ensure your property is restored to its former glory.

Concrete Water Damage Restoration Cost in Clive, IA
The cost of concrete water damage restoration in Clive, IA will v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a free estimate after assessing the damage on-site.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area and amount of water present |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area and duration of drying process |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and level of cleaning required |
| Restoration and Finishing |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area and level of restoration required |
| Emergency Response and Assessment | $100 – $500 | Time of day and location of issue |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ates to help you understand the cost of the restoration process.
